Festus is accused of abducting Walida Abdulhadi from Hadejia Local Government Area, allegedly forcing her to change her religion, and fathering a child with her.
According to the case presented in court, the girl was reportedly compelled to convert from Islam to Christianity and was subjected to repeated abuse, which led to pregnancy and the birth of a child.
The application before the court was filed by Kabiru Adamu, who asked the magistrate to order the arrest of the DSS officer.
He also requested that the Jigawa State Police Command be directed to investigate the allegations, relying on relevant sections of the Administration of Criminal Justice Law (ACJL).
Magistrate Sadisu Musa approved the application and instructed the police to arrest the suspect and carry out a careful and discreet investigation.
The court further ordered the DSS to release the girl immediately and ensure she is reunited with her family.
Reports indicate that Walida was 16 years old when she went missing. Her father told Falcon Times Hausa that the family searched for her for years and eventually believed she had died.
The emotional strain from her disappearance reportedly contributed to the death of her mother.
Walida was recently located at Festus’s residence in Abuja.
Another lawyer involved in the matter, Barrister Hussaini, claimed that the officer had held her unlawfully for years, converted her to Christianity, and is now allegedly seeking her father’s approval to marry her.
Hussaini has written to President Bola Tinubu and the DSS, calling for transparency and justice in the handling of the case.
